Road Trip!

My friend, Marion, decided she was moving back to California. Afton was headed to outdoor school for a week, so I volunteered to fly to Florida and drive back with her. I flew in on Tuesday and we went out to a great dinner at her favorite Greek restaurant before heading back to a hotel on the beach in Miami Beach.

Wednesday morning we walked across the street to finalize arrangements on her rental moving truck and the car towing trailer. All was well until we saw the size of the truck and trailer. Panic! We would be driving that?! We left the truck and trailer at the lot until later in the afternoon (in hopes we'd be able to find street parking near her building) and then Marion headed into the office while I did a little neighborhood exploring and had a relaxing afternoon at the beach. Then I headed back to drive the rental truck over to her apartment building (it was literally across the street from the rental agency.) Once I got it parked and set up, I decided to start hauling some of the boxes down and putting them on the truck. While doing this I noticed that a street parking spot opened up, so I quickly moved the truck out to the spot. I jumped out to check my parking and instantly realized I had foolishly locked the keys in the truck....duh! I ran across to the rental agency to ask for a spare key - didn't exist. So, $65 later I had a locksmith break into the truck so we could recover the keys.

That evening quite a few of Marion's church friends came by to help load the truck and it was all done in about an hour and a half. After a community dinner of Domino's Pizza and ice cream we locked up and headed back over to the hotel to turn in for the night. Thursday morning we ran several errands before driving the truck back to the rental agency to pick up the car trailer and load up the car. I was sure nervous about how long the rig was (about 40 feet from my estimation) but the truck handles well and the mirrors are great. So at 11:00 a.m. off we went on our grand adventure!
